Solar white-light flares(WLFs)are solar flares exhibiting enhanced emission in the optical continuum.They are critical for understanding energy release and transport mechanisms in solar flares and for conducting comparative studies with stellar WLFs.However,the scarcity of accurately and reliably measured optical continuum light curves for solar WLFs significantly hampers related studies.Based on the optimized solar WLF identification method,we construct a dataset of optical continuum light curves for 70 solar WLFs using 6173 A continuum intensity images from the Solar Dynamics Observatory.Moreover,for each solar WLF event,we also provide the location of the white-light emission enhancement signals and key parameters including bolometric energies and durations derived from both the traditional fixed-temperature blackbody model and the refined variabletemperature blackbody model.This dataset will serve as a valuable resource for future statistical investigations of solar WLFs and for comparative studies between solar and stellar flares. 展开更多
